Output 265aedeadb20bb413dbd634095b2b81819a74ea23b482324144b30e4fc0c86fa:1

value
1117388
script pubkey
OP_0 OP_PUSHBYTES_32 432f595eb9318a5eb72a781c4afec36dfcae52a117b9396bad025b9f8d20bdd6
address
bc1qgvh4jh4exx99ade20qwy4lkrdh72u54pz7unj6adqfdelrfqhhtqxvtn8g
transaction
265aedeadb20bb413dbd634095b2b81819a74ea23b482324144b30e4fc0c86fa
confirmations
103
spent
true